emtilt Posted July 9, 2007 Share Posted July 9, 2007 Yeah, what do you mean by "box viewfinder"? Like a clear plastic box that you partially submerge to give a better view of the bottom from above water?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
worthy 55 Posted July 9, 2007 Author Share Posted July 9, 2007 Yes,it's just an old electrical box with the back cut out and a clear peice of plastic put where the lid goes. You can do the same thing with a small bucket too. It works great for me. :) Now is the time to go to the Suwannee, the water is low and clear with lots of shallow shoals and it's great for the kids too!!! It's my bone!!!
